    Pro-tip:

    I've used seedling starter trays and plugs for gardens before, and of course you can always just put a seed right into a small cup of moist soil and pray but paper towels seem to work better/faster and you can put the seedlings right into some small cups of soil and skip the seedling starter trays and plugs.

    Place the seeds in a folded wet paper towel (folded at least twice). Place wet paper towel on a small plate. Put the plate in a dark place at around room temp. Check the plate each day, make sure the paper towel stays moist. The paper towel should be at about holding capacity for water but not more (if you pick it up, it shouldn't really drip too much).

    After a few days, the seedlings should start sprouting. Once you get a little greenery, you can place each individual sprout in small cup of moist soil with root tip pointing down and the green side up right about at the surface.

    Watch out when you plant your seedlings outside. They may get a bit of a shock when going from the low light levels under fluorescent tubes into the ultra-high light-level sunlight. Also, shade them from the wind at first.

    I'm no pro by any means, but I had really good results last year starting my tomatoes and peppers indoors.

    To start my seedlings, I used the trays with the clear covers and put them on top of our refrigerator and freezer because it is nice and warm there.

    Once sprouted, I moved them to another room where I used a couple of portable light fixtures with those crappy daylight CFL bulbs.

    They turned out real nice.
